Size: 4*6m Color:Green Material: Polyethylene Mesh of the net: 1.5x1.5 cm Webb14 feb. 2024 · Installing bird netting over grass seed is a great way to protect your grass seed from being eaten by birds. To do this, first measure the area you need to cover and then purchase the right size bird netting. Once you have the netting, install it by staking it into the ground, so it is secure and won’t move.

WebbAeration holes naturally protect grass seeds from birds and other scavengers. To get even more out of fall overseeding, spread a top dressing of compost on your lawn after aeration, apply a lawn starter fertilizer, and then spread your grass seed.
